The major reason for anonymous voting is for the same reason that exit polls are banned in many democratic countries. People see where the votes are going and change their votes; perhaps by voting for the one they see winning (crowd following), or voting against the one that they might have voted for if they see it has more votes than they think it deserves (negative reactionary behaviour), or perhaps by not bothering voting if they think the winner is already clear. If, however, voting is anonymous then people will vote for the ones they think are best.
